Form error after the apsb12-15 security patch

I tried this ad in the general area of CF with no response, two weeks ago so I thought I would try here.

I applied the fix, last week and everything seemed to work, thought everything was fine.

It turns out that forms which were functioning smoothly suddenly generated error 500 with no indication as to the real issue.

These forms are simple fill it, create a pdf file, view the file.  Nothing too creative.  With no error message and nothing to tell me what is happening with this, I was forced to unload and hf901 - 00005.jar and back to hf901 - 00003.jar

It's all working again, but I would really like to have the security patch AND have my forms work.

Hi sduncanute,

Yes (I lived exactly the same problem when filling out PDF forms after upgrade to CF10) and there is actually 2 questions here (but the problems do not focus on the PDF).  In short, there is a solution.  I'll explain:

First issue: Tomcat errors are not written on start.log or exception.log.  That's why you see no error logged.  This is Bug #3126106 and is marked fixed in CF10 (I haven't checked it, but need of.)  This is a note-to-self. = P).  However, I'm not sure if this problem is fixed in CF 9.0.2.

Second question: as apsb12-15 States:

-----------

  1. This hotfix has a new setting in ColdFusion, limit of the message parameter. This setting limits the number of parameters in a post request. The default value is 100. If a post request contains several such parameters as specified, the server does not process the request and throws an exception. This process protects against DoS attacks using hash collisions. This setting is different from message size limit (ColdFusion Administrator > settings > maximum size of post data). This setting is not exposed in the console of the ColdFusion administrator. But you can easily change this limit in the file of neo - runtime.xml. See point 5 below.
  2. Customers who want to change the postParameterLimit, go to the {ColdFusion-Home} / lib for Server Installation or {ColdFusion-home} / WEB-INF/cfusion/lib multiserver or J2EE installation. Open the neo - runtime.xml file, after the line

"100.0"

Add the line below, and you can change the desired number 100.

"100.0"

-----------

Basically, the Tomcat error (which you don't see) is thrown b/c the form attempts to display more than 100 areas.  So just do as it says above: Add this line in bold and replace 100.0 w / a number high enough to cover the number of fields in your form.

I note that CF10 allows this setting to be set via the settings page of the CF Admin via the parameter 'Number Maximum of POST request parameters'.

    The error message "the connection was reset" can be caused by a bug for the attack of the BEAST fix (browser exploit against SSL/TLS) that the server does not support.

    See comment 60 in this bug report for workaround, but be aware that this makes you vulnerable to the attack of the BEAST.
